BSA Applauds Enactment of Consumer Privacy Legislation in Indiana

WASHINGTON – May 2, 2023 – BSA | The Software Alliance welcomes the enactment of consumer privacy legislation in Indiana. Matthew Lenz, Senior Director of State Advocacy at BSA | The Software Alliance, released the following statement on yesterday’s enactment of SB 5.

“BSA applauds the enactment of a comprehensive consumer privacy law that creates strong privacy protections for the people of Indiana.

Indiana’s consumer data privacy legislation aligns with other state privacy laws that clearly reflect the distinct roles and obligations of different companies that handle consumer data, such as controllers and processors. The law also reflects a growing recognition by state legislatures about the need to protect consumer data consistently across state lines. We applaud the Indiana legislature’s efforts to draw from existing state privacy laws to establish workable requirements that will protect consumer privacy.

Indiana residents now have a comprehensive privacy law that protects their rights to access, correct, and delete their personal data. As we continue to see more states pass privacy bills into law, BSA will continue working with state lawmakers to address this important issue, while also working to pass a comprehensive federal consumer privacy law.”
